Case TitleGabig et al v. US Department of Justice et al
DistrictNorthern District of Alabama
CityNortheastern
Case Number5:2022cv01595
Date Filed2022-12-21
Date Closed2024-02-08
JudgeMagistrate Judge Herman N Johnson, Jr
PlaintiffJerome S. Gabig
PlaintiffORBIS Sibro Inc
Case DescriptionJerome Gabig, an attorney for ORBIS Sibro, submitted a FOIA request to the Department of Justice for records concerning accounting records pertaining to ORBIS Sibro submitted to the U.S. Attorney's Office in South Carolina. The agency acknowledged receipt of the request. After hearing nothing further from the U.S. Attorney's Office in South Carolina, Gabig filed an administrative appeal to the Office of Information Policy. OIP acknowledged receipt of the request but after hearing nothing further from OIP. Gabig filed suit.
Complaint issues: Failure to respond within statutory time limit, Adequacy - Search, Litigation - Vaughn index, Litigation - Attorney's fees
